A Stroll Around Tortugas

Dirt on the tongue
We did a quick hike on the western side of Tortugas this morning, where we ran into Jimmy.  He and I talked for about fifteen minutes, until Becca made it clear she was antsy to get moving again.  Fortunately, we had no close encounters with rattlesnakes in the outback.  Even though there was a slight breeze out there, it still felt hot.  Hot and humid.  August is, perhaps, my least favorite month in the Chihuahuan Desert.  In mid-September the monsoon season seems to lose its hold on the region, and temps begin to cool down.
